Sažetak
Two different ingots of leucite-type glass-ceramics were studied by integral and by partial thermally stimulated depolarization current (TSDC) in the range from 173 to 370 K. Partial measurements showed distributed dipolar relaxation (P-1) with a maximum at 256 K, caused by the interaction between alkali ions and nonbridging oxygen atoms. The following relaxation, observed at a higher temperature (P-2), was attributed to the decay of the space charge dipoles. Only the beginning of P-2 was studied because the development of the process was overlapped by the conductivity current. Addition of different oxides to the original material decreased the P-1 and increased the P-2 relaxation, due to the increase of the interface area.
